Abstract

The invention provides an improved spring clamp progressive die, belongs to the technical field of dies, and solves technical problems of low production efficiency and the like of an existing spring clamp die. The improved spring clamp progressive die comprises an upper die base, a lower bottom plate and a plurality of guide columns arranged on the upper die base, wherein a corner cutoff insert block, a first convex point insert block, a punching insert block, a first stretching insert block, a second convex point insert block, a second stretching insert block, a first waste insert block, a second waste insert block, a bend forming insert block and a fracture insert block are arranged on the lower bottom plate in sequence; a first spring pressure plate, a forming bulge and a second spring pressure plate are arranged on the upper die base in sequence; the first spring pressure plate is matched with the corner cutoff insert block, the first convex point insert block, the punching insert block, the first stretching insert block, the second convex point insert block, the second stretching insert block, the first waste insert block and the second waste insert block; the forming bulge is matched with the bend forming insert block; the second spring pressure plate is matched with the fracture insert block. The improved spring clamp progressive die has the advantages of high efficiency, stable quality and the like.

Background technology
Sofa is conventional fixture, spring clip is connected the two ends of spring respectively, then spring clip is fixed on the support of sofa, need in the production process of sofa to use a large amount of spring clips, because the mould of preparing of conventional springs folder needs multiple working procedure, multiple mould carries out that blanking, prestretched top are convex, the operations such as fixed convex and brake forming that stretch complete several times, waste time and energy, and quality is unstable, often have that dimensional discrepancy is comparatively large, salient point or degree of crook is inadequate etc. that situation occurs, comparatively hard when making installation, and yield rate is lower.
For this reason, application is artificial to improve stability, the production efficiency of spring clip and reduces costs, and designs this progressive die.
Summary of the invention
The object of the invention is the problems referred to above existed for existing technology, provide a kind of spring clip progressive die of improvement, technical problem to be solved by this invention improves the production efficiency of spring clip.
Object of the present invention realizes by following technical proposal: a kind of spring clip progressive die of improvement, comprise upper bolster, lower shoe is arranged on the guide pillar on upper bolster with several, it is characterized in that, described lower shoe is provided with successively corner and cuts off insert, first salient point insert, punching insert, first stretching insert, second salient point insert, second stretching insert, first waste material insert, second waste material insert, brake forming insert and fracture insert, described upper bolster is provided with the first pressing plate successively, shaping projection and the second pressing plate, described first pressing plate and corner cut off insert, first salient point insert, punching insert, first stretching insert, second salient point insert, second stretching insert, first waste material insert and the second waste material insert coordinate, described shaping projection coordinates with brake forming insert, described second pressing plate coordinates with fracture insert.
Operation principle of the present invention is: spring clip comprises two end positioning through hole, a middle part positioning through hole, the location blocked ear of two sidepiece location groove, multiple compression salient point and two fixing springs, slab stock one end from mould is stretched into, stably raw material one end from mould is stretched into by gearing, successively following operation is carried out to raw material:
Excision corner: the corner of excision raw material, obtains the spring clip blank needing shape, cuts off insert by corner and completes;
Rush salient point in advance: protrude in the position of two end positioning through hole and a middle part positioning through hole, when preventing punching, raw material distortion, is completed by the first salient point insert;
Punching: punching is carried out to the location groove of two end positioning through hole and a middle part positioning through hole and spring clip sidepiece, is completed by punching insert;
Then prestretched, salient point and stretching are carried out to location blocked ear, completed by the first stretching insert, the second salient point insert and the second stretching insert respectively;
Remove waste material: remove punched scrap and remove jet-bedding waste material, being completed by the first waste material insert and the second waste material insert;
Brake forming: brake forming is carried out to blank by brake forming insert
Finally by rectangular cutting ingot extremely single spring clip length, complete the preparation to spring clip;
Above operation has all been coordinated with the first pressing plate, shaping projection and the second pressing plate by each insert, the disposable preparation completed spring clip, only needs people guard and an operation, and its efficiency is on 5 times of traditional preparation methods, and the steady quality of spring clip, size is accurate.
